I started up my own tekkit server on my computer to test this. Everything works fine if I add my name to the NEIserver config without being OP but it stops working once I add Essentials. Having OP with Essentials doesn't fix it.
When I try to spawn items from NEI, nothing shows up. I changed the cheatmode in the config manually but I don't receive any items and I don't see a "you don't have permission for this command" chat line. I am not OP, but I do have /give permissions.